Жоржиа Технологийн Институтийн оюутан Томас Салво өөрийн оюутны байранд турбо тийрэлтэт хөдөлгүүртэй “Reaper” хэмээх RC онгоцыг зохион бүтээж, салбарынхны анхаарлыг татаад байна.

Томас Салвогийн бүтээсэн “Reaper” нь 5 кг жинтэй нүүрстөрөгчийн шилэн их бие, 250N хүчин чадалтай турбо тийрэлтэт хөдөлгүүрээр тоноглогдсон бөгөөд цагт 500 миль хурдлах чадвартай юм. Тэрээр эвдэрхий турбиныг олж авсны дараа түүнийг урвуу инженерчлэлийн аргаар судалж, керосиноор ажилладаг асаагуур болон шаталтын камерыг засварлан, шинэ хошуу зохион бүтээснээр хөдөлгүүрийг ажиллагаанд оруулжээ. Улмаар Anduril Industries, JetCat, Automation Direct, Tractian зэрэг компаниудын ивээн тэтгэлгээр шинэ турбин худалдан авч, их биеийн загварыг бүрэн эхээр нь бүтээсэн байна.

Энэхүү бүтээн байгуулалт нь технологийн салбарынхны анхаарлыг ихэд татаж байгаа бөгөөд X платформын гүйцэтгэх захирал Илон Маск уг онгоцыг өндөр уулаас хөөргөж, агаарын нягт багатай орчинд шумбуулбал дуунаас хурдан хурдыг авч магадгүй хэмээн байр сууриа илэрхийлжээ. Мөн Boom Technology компанийн үүсгэн байгуулагч Блэйк Шолль сонирхогчийн бүтээсэн RC онгоцоор дууны хурдыг давах анхны хүнд 50 мянган ам.долларын бэлэн мөнгө болон ижил үнийн дүн бүхий компанийн хувьцаа олгохоо мэдэгдсэн байна.

The origins of Reaper

In a follow-up post, he expanded a little more on the story behind Reaper.

He’d come across a broken turbine that had been in pieces for years.

The club to whom the turbine belonged agreed to let him use it if he could fix it.

“I was ecstatic and got to work, but nothing about this engine existed online, so I reverse-engineered it,” Salvo explained.

By fixing the kerosene igniter, patching up the combustion chamber, and designing a new nozzle, he had a working 200N turbojet on his hands.

However, it was at this point that the club wanted its engine back.

In desperation, Salvo put out a bunch of cold emails in a bid to find a new engine.

After landing sponsorships from Anduril Industries, JetCat, Automation Direct, and Tractian, he got the show back on the road.

With their support, he bought a new turbine engine, and designed the airframe of Reaper.
